Giving your DOS programs a custom setup. |
In Category: MSDos
If your DOS programs are being very picky about wanting to run in Windows 95, give a DOS program a custom setup. To do this: * First, you will need to create a shortcut to the DOS program. * Once you have done this, right-click on the shortcut and click Properties. * Click the Program tab. * Click the Advanced button. * Click on the MS-DOS Mode radio button. * Next, click Specify a new MS-DOS configuration. * From here, simply type the AUTOEXEC.BAT and CONFIG.SYS commands that your DOS program requires. * Click OK to save your settings |
